Seasonal Falls – “Lie Down”

/

A comfortably melodic rock sound enamors on “Lie Down,” a new single from Seasonal Falls. The Switzerland-based project comprises songwriter Roman Gabriel (The Kind Hills, The Dentals), alongside Andrew Pelletier (Fur Trader). “Lie Down” represents the third and final single from their forthcoming album Happy Days, out on May 10th.

Described as “the rock song of the album,” “Lie Down” stirs with its hazy guitar work and perseverant lyrics, singing “you gonna get through it, I know,” amidst feeling “like drowning.” Tender guitar twangs glide quickly into a pulsing percussive accompaniment, lamenting a struggle to see the path ahead. Bright organs linger beautifully as the vocals escalate with subtle hookiness, immersing with an easy-going, harmonious charm throughout. Take a load off, lie down, and get lost in this lushly replay-inducing gem from Seasonal Falls.
